(a) Any placement agent, prior to acting as a placement agent in connection with any potential system investment, shall disclose to the board all campaign contributions made by the placement agent to any elected member of the board during the prior 24-month period. Additionally, any subsequent campaign contribution made by the placement agent to an elected member of the board during the time the placement agent is receiving compensation in connection with a system investment shall also be disclosed. (b) Any placement agent, prior to acting as a placement agent in connection with any potential system investment, shall disclose to the board all gifts, as defined in Section 82028, given by the placement agent to any member of the board during the prior 24-month period. Additionally, any subsequent gift given by the placement agent to any member of the board during the time the placement agent is receiving compensation in connection with a system investment shall also be disclosed.
